#4890d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4890d2 is composed of 28.2% red, 56.5%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.7% cyan, 31.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 208.7 degrees, a saturation of 60.5% and a lightness of 55.3%. #4890d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#90ffff with #0021a5.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#4890d2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4890d2 has RGB values of R:72, G:144,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 4755666.

Shades and Tints of #4890d2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010406 is the darkest color, while #f5f9fd is the lightest one.
